The Mental and Emotional Benefits of Hobbies

The benefits of pursuing hobbies are far-reaching and profound, particularly when it comes to our mental and emotional well-being. Engaging in activities we enjoy triggers the release of endorphins, natural mood boosters that can alleviate stress, anxiety, and even symptoms of depression. Hobbies offer a much-needed escape from the pressures of daily life, allowing us to disconnect from our worries and immerse ourselves in something we find genuinely enjoyable.

Moreover, hobbies can foster a sense of accomplishment and self-esteem. Whether it’s mastering a new skill, creating something beautiful, or achieving a personal goal, hobbies provide tangible evidence of our capabilities and potential. This, in turn, can boost our confidence and resilience, empowering us to tackle challenges in other areas of our lives.

Furthermore, hobbies can combat feelings of loneliness and isolation by connecting us with like-minded individuals. Joining a book club, a hiking group, or an online forum dedicated to a particular hobby can provide opportunities for social interaction, camaraderie, and a sense of belonging. These connections can be especially valuable for individuals who may feel disconnected from their communities or who are seeking to expand their social circles. Exploring Different Types of Hobbies

The world of hobbies is vast and diverse, offering something for everyone, regardless of their interests, skills, or abilities. From creative pursuits like painting, writing, and music to physical activities like hiking, swimming, and dancing, the possibilities are endless. The key is to find hobbies that align with your personal preferences and that you genuinely enjoy.

For those with a penchant for creativity, artistic hobbies can provide a powerful outlet for self-expression. Painting, drawing, sculpting, and photography allow you to capture your unique perspective on the world and to transform your ideas into tangible works of art. Writing, whether it’s journaling, poetry, or fiction, can be a cathartic way to process emotions, explore your inner thoughts, and communicate your ideas to others. Music, whether it’s playing an instrument, singing, or composing, can be a deeply rewarding and therapeutic experience.

If you’re looking for a more active hobby, consider exploring the world of sports and outdoor activities. Hiking, biking, swimming, running, and team sports can provide a great workout while also allowing you to enjoy the beauty of nature and connect with others. Dancing, yoga, and martial arts are also excellent options for improving your physical fitness, flexibility, and coordination.

For those who prefer more intellectual pursuits, there are countless hobbies that can stimulate your mind and expand your knowledge. Reading, learning a new language, playing chess, solving puzzles, and engaging in scientific research can all be incredibly rewarding and intellectually stimulating. These hobbies can help you stay mentally sharp, challenge your assumptions, and broaden your horizons.

Making Time for Hobbies in a Busy Life

One of the biggest challenges to pursuing hobbies is finding the time to do so amidst the demands of work, family, and other responsibilities. However, making time for hobbies is not about adding more to your already overflowing plate; it’s about prioritizing activities that nourish your soul and enhance your overall well-being. Here are a few tips for incorporating hobbies into your busy life:

  • Schedule it in: Treat your hobbies like any other important appointment and schedule them into your calendar. Even if it’s just for 30 minutes a day or a few hours a week, dedicating specific time slots to your hobbies will make it more likely that you’ll actually do them.
  • Start small: You don’t have to dedicate hours to your hobbies every day. Even small bursts of activity can be beneficial. Start with 15-20 minutes and gradually increase the time as you become more comfortable.
  • Multitask strategically: While multitasking is generally not recommended, there are some situations where it can be beneficial. For example, you could listen to an audiobook while you’re doing chores or knit while you’re watching television.
  • Combine hobbies with social activities: Kill two birds with one stone by combining your hobbies with social gatherings. Invite friends over for a crafting night, join a hiking group, or attend a book club meeting.
  • Be flexible and adaptable: Life happens, and sometimes you won’t be able to stick to your schedule. Don’t get discouraged if you miss a few sessions. Just pick up where you left off when you have the time.

The Lifelong Benefits of Cultivating Hobbies

The benefits of engaging in hobbies extend far beyond the immediate gratification they provide. Cultivating hobbies throughout your life can lead to increased happiness, resilience, and a greater sense of purpose. Hobbies can provide a source of comfort and stability during times of stress or transition, and they can help you maintain a sense of identity and self-worth as you age.

Furthermore, hobbies can help you stay connected to your passions and interests, even as your circumstances change. As you move through different stages of life, your hobbies may evolve and adapt to your changing needs and abilities. However, the underlying principle remains the same: engaging in activities that bring you joy and fulfillment is essential for a happy and meaningful life.
